In the title coordination polymer, [Zn(C(8)H(4)O(5))(C(13)H(20)N(4))](n), the Zn(II) ion is coordinated by an O(2)N(2) donor set in a distorted tetra-hedral geometry. The Zn(II) ions are connected by 5-hy-droxy-isophthalate (hbdc) and 2,2'-diethyl-1,1'-(propane-1,3-di-yl)di-1H-imidazole (pbie) ligands, forming a threefold inter-penetrating diamondoid framework. In the title compound, [Yb(2)(C(5)H(2)N(2)O(4))(2)(SO(4))(H(2)O)(2)](n), the Yb(III) ion is eight-coordinated by four O atoms and one N atom from three imidazole-4,5-dicarboxyl-ate ligands, two O atoms from one SO(4) (2-) anion (site symmetry 2), as well as one O atom of a water mol-ecule, giving a bicapped trigonal-prismatic coordination geometry. In the title complex, [Gd(2)(C(9)H(4)N(2)O(4))(2)(C(9)H(5)N(2)O(4))(2)(H(2)O)(2)](n), two of the benzimidazole-5,6-dicarboxyl-ate ligands are pro-ton-ated at the imidazole groups. Each Gd(III) ion is coordinated by six O atoms and one N atom from five ligands and one water mol-ecule, displaying a distorted bicapped trigonal-prismatic geometry. The introduction of a triazole-based ligand to the zeolitic imidazolate framework-7 via a postsynthetic ligand exchange strategy not only maintains its framework, high stability and morphology, but also provides extra uncoordinated nitrogen atoms to improve the π-π and Lewis acid-base interactions.
